What are they?

We currently provide a network of over 700 communal sites across the city where materials can be deposited for recycling.

These are larger styled wheeled bins that can accept the same materials that are accepted within the domestic blue recycling bins and the domestic purple glass bins.

Blue - Newspapers / Magazines / Plastic Bottles and Mixed cans

Purple - Mixed glass bottles and Jars

When using the public sites please do not leave material outside the bins.

Noise Issue - If using the glass bins please be considerate of the local neighbours when depositing bottles early am or late evening.

Textiles 

In addition banks for the collection of textiles are provided and serviced in conjunction with our textile recycling partners are also located across the city.

Textile banks are also located at some of these locations.  All textile banks are owned and operated by our textile recycling partners.
